Output 3265f802ee30a11dd289e57429e7af4f81ed2104f2e626fbb35f5e7c41bfd27e: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7cbf388d9c81a2e1b308a22cf857a33726c80722 OP_EQUALVERIFY OP_CHECKSIG
address
1CNbs3q6TffC3uWRPUZgETG3SJn3GrZTJZ
transaction
3265f802ee30a11dd289e57429e7af4f81ed2104f2e626fbb35f5e7c41bfd27e
confirmations
132421
spent
true